الملخص: | The present study titled "COMMUNITY DIAGNOSIS OF HEALTH DISTRICT SOLAMAR BAJO, SEPTEMBER-DECEMBER 2013" is framed in the larger project "NURSING PARTICIPATION MODEL OF COMPREHENSIVE HEALTH CARE-MAIS HOSPITAL UNIVERSITY Motupe SEPTEMBER-DECEMBER 2013" aims to contribute to the social development of the town, bringing with statistical data that will enable them to basic health teams Motupe University Hospital, develop strategies for maintaining and improving the health of individuals, families and communities from a biopsychosocial, multidisciplinary and intercultural approach. The study was Descriptive type, emphasizes the analysis and interpretation of the facts, the methodology relied on strategies established in the comprehensive care model of health, such as Home Visit to implement the Family Record and interview guide that allowed complete information to the baseline, in which the priority problems are identified to take appropriate technical and political decisions to the local reality seeking to optimize institutional responses and encourage community participation in improving health conditions. (Guerrero and Slimming, 2009:4). Among the more significant indicators stand as a proportion of men and women, basic level of education, / as heads of households are engaged in activities such as household chores, farming, masonry. In children and adolescents, cases of malnutrition and most of them studying appreciated. For family planning in women of childbearing age, the rhythm method is the most used in the epidemiological profile of chronic diseases prevalent hypertension.
